Mark your calendars! The 52nd annual meeting of the Association of Earth Science Editors will take place in Niagara Falls, New York, September 26 to 29, 2018. We hope you’ll join us for what promises to a great meeting, in a spectacular setting. 
 
AESE meetings are a wonderful way to learn about earth science editing, publishing and communication. Our meetings are generally small in size and provide an unparalleled opportunity to network with other editors, publishers and educators working in the earth sciences. 
 
This year’s Technical Program Chair is Phil Farquharson (San Diego Miramar College), and Host Chair is Marg Rutka (Ontario Geological Survey).
 
Niagara Falls has been a prime tourist destination since the mid-19th century. People come from around the world to see just the falls, themselves. But there is so much more to explore on both the American and Canadian sides of the falls, from world class wineries, Niagara Falls State Park (providing close access to the American and Bridal Veil falls), Niagara Gorge hiking trails, and art galleries to the Schoellkopf Power Plant museum (providing easy access to the bottom of the gorge), Niagara rapids jet boat tours, Old Fort Niagara, Niagara-on-the-Lake and more….so remember to bring your passports if you wish to take in all that the area has to offer!
 
The meeting is open to anyone interested in earth science editing, publishing and outreach. The program is in the initial planning stage.
